
Former Indian all-rounder Irfan Pathan took a dig at Karun Nair for not capitalizing on his comeback opportunity during the 2025 Anderson-Tendulkar Trophy. Returning to the Test side after a long gap since 2017, Nair featured in four of the five matches but failed to make a strong impact.
He managed just 205 runs in eight innings, averaging 25.62, with only one half-century. In a video posted on his YouTube channel, Irfan Pathan, on Wednesday, August 6, the 40-year-old gave Karun Nair a rating of four out of 10 for his overall performance.
“Karun Nair gets four out of ten. Why? He didn’t look particularly poor throughout the series. He kept getting starts consistently but managed only one half-century. He got plenty of opportunities. Cricket definitely gave him a second chance, but he couldn’t capitalise on it the way he should have. Especially in the Lord’s Test, he had a real chance to win the match for India but couldn’t do it.”
“Other than that, it often seemed like he was playing well, building up nicely, and then suddenly, he’d play a loose shot and get out. At the Oval, when the bouncer was used against him, he looked a bit shaken and seemed more unsettled and uncomfortable. So, he gets four points,” he added.
“He Fell Short” – Irfan Pathan On Shardul Thakur’s 2025 England Tour
In the same video, Irfan Pathan also highlighted Shardul Thakur’s underperformance in the series. The 33-year-old played two Tests, scoring only 46 runs in three innings at an average of 15.33. With the ball, the right-arm pacer delivered a below-par showing, picking up just two wickets in three innings.
Sharing his thoughts on Thakur’s display, Pathan remarked:
“Shardul Thakur. He was making a comeback, especially after an impressive run in domestic cricket. There were expectations that he would replicate that in England, but he couldn’t. I’d give him 4 out of 10, because only one good innings of 41 runs came from him.”
“Apart from that, he didn’t show much impact with the bat. Even in bowling, the consistency was lacking. He is a good player, but he couldn’t live up to the expectations.”
